Conga helps Elsevier to transform its global quote to cash processes 

Research publisher and information analytics provider chose Conga to optimise business processes  and reduce overall contract generation time

Founded in 1880, Elsevier, part of RELX, is a global research publishing and information  analytics provider, headquartered in Amsterdam and with offices worldwide in the Americas,  Asia-Pacific and Europe, Middle East and Africa. The company has grown significantly in recent  years, expanding from its roots in research publishing – which includes more than 470,000  articles published in 2,500 journals annually – to delivering analytical solutions and digital tools that allow researchers to manage and share papers, discover new data and collaborate online. 

With a number of acquisitions in recent years, Elsevier’s global quote to cash processes and  workflows were becoming increasingly complicated. With contracts being created, negotiated  and executed in different regional locations, Elsevier’s sales team was finding that complex and  manual processes were leading to a number of roadblocks across the contract lifecycle,  resulting in longer processing times and impacting the customer experience. 

“The fragmented quote-to-cash process was resulting in version control issues, contract  mistakes, long processing times and a lack of insight into contract status,” said Matt Cumberlidge, Head of Quote to Cash programme at Elsevier. “Our sales team would have to step  outside the Salesforce CPQ system to complete their work, which was adding turnaround time  to the contract lifecycle. This was ultimately impacting customer satisfaction and was being  flagged as an issue in our surveys.” 

With the tender process beginning in 2019, including a field of five companies and two rounds  of selection, Elsevier chose Conga Contracts for Salesforce, due to its functionality, seamless  user experience and compatibility with Salesforce.  

Conga Contracts for Salesforce enables Elsevier to take control of its contract processes,  enabling it to create, negotiate and execute contracts through automation. It enables the sales  team to stay in Salesforce, so all contracting information stays accurate and up-to-date, and all  actions get recorded. It also maintains an automated audit trail of changes and versions in  Salesforce, even down to the individual clause level. Conga also removes the headache for legal  teams, by ensuring the company is protected through supply language and clauses legal has  already approved, so the sales team can concentrate on negotiating and executing contracts,  while still remaining compliant with policies and procedures. 

Since implementing Conga globally, Elsevier has reduced its contract creation time from days to  hours.
